Our Chief Art Director Everaldo wrote an awesome text about what is an icon in a semiotics and phycologic view is in his personal web-blog. Here is a little stretch of it: “The word icon comes from the greek word “Eikon” that means image, and according to the semiotic definition of Charles S. Pierce,“icons are signs that relate to their objects by resemblance”. It’s a really interisting text.
